Highways in Finland, or Main roads, comprise the highest categories of roads in Finland: • Main roads Class I – Finnish: valtatiet; Swedish: riksvägar – numbered 1–39, between major cities • Main roads Class II – Finnish: kantatiet; Swedish: stamvägar – numbered 40–99, between regional centers

WebJan 18, 2024 · Road Network. Finland has a well-maintained extensive road network. The road network is 454,000 kilometres long of which 78,000 kilometres are highways. Main roads consist of 13,000 kilometres and the rest 64,900 km are regional and connection roads. WebApr 14, 2024 · Finnish road statistics contain data on roads in and traffic on Finland’s road network. Finnish road statistics are published annually, and data are presented as time series and by region. WebFeb 28, 2024 · Examining Sweden and Finland’s public-private road model may give us insight into how private roads can operate in the United States. Two-thirds of roads in Sweden are privately operated and managed by local Private Road Associations (PRAs). These road associations are composed of homeowners who live along private roads.

WebThe King's Road was part of a medieval mail road that stretched from Bergen in today's Norway to Vyborg in today's Russia. The "King's Road" referred to the easternmost part of the route, eastwards from Turku.
